Cloud Render Pipeline Details

Each export job queues on a cloud GPU node that composites video layers, applies platform-spec compression (H.264, up to 1080x1920), and returns a download URL within 30-90 seconds. The session token carries render job IDs, so closing the tab before completion orphans the job.

Every API call needs Authorization: Bearer \x3CNEMO_TOKEN> plus the three attribution headers above. If any header is missing, exports return 402.

Skill attribution — read from this file's YAML frontmatter at runtime:

  • X-Skill-Source: jagran-invitation-video-maker-free
  • X-Skill-Version: from frontmatter version
  • X-Skill-Platform: detect from install path (~/.clawhub/clawhub, ~/.cursor/skills/cursor, else unknown)

API base: https://mega-api-prod.nemovideo.ai

Create session: POST /api/tasks/me/with-session/nemo_agent — body {"task_name":"project","language":"\x3Clang>"} — returns task_id, session_id.

Send message (SSE): POST /run_sse — body {"app_name":"nemo_agent","user_id":"me","session_id":"\x3Csid>","new_message":{"parts":[{"text":"\x3Cmsg>"}]}} with Accept: text/event-stream. Max timeout: 15 minutes.

Upload: POST /api/upload-video/nemo_agent/me/\x3Csid> — file: multipart -F "files=@/path", or URL: {"urls":["\x3Curl>"],"source_type":"url"}

Credits: GET /api/credits/balance/simple — returns available, frozen, total

Session state: GET /api/state/nemo_agent/me/\x3Csid>/latest — key fields: data.state.draft, data.state.video_infos, data.state.generated_media

Export (free, no credits): POST /api/render/proxy/lambda — body {"id":"render_\x3Cts>","sessionId":"\x3Csid>","draft":\x3Cjson>,"output":{"format":"mp4","quality":"high"}}. Poll GET /api/render/proxy/lambda/\x3Cid> every 30s until status = completed. Download URL at output.url.

Supported formats: mp4, mov, avi, webm, mkv, jpg, png, gif, webp, mp3, wav, m4a, aac.

Error Codes

  • 0 — success, continue normally
  • 1001 — token expired or invalid; re-acquire via /api/auth/anonymous-token
  • 1002 — session not found; create a new one
  • 2001 — out of credits; anonymous users get a registration link with ?bind=\x3Cid>, registered users top up
  • 4001 — unsupported file type; show accepted formats
  • 4002 — file too large; suggest compressing or trimming
  • 400 — missing X-Client-Id; generate one and retry
  • 402 — free plan export blocked; not a credit issue, subscription tier
  • 429 — rate limited; wait 30s and retry once

Usage Guidance
This skill appears to do what it says — it uploads your images/audio and uses a cloud token to produce rendered videos. Before installing or using it: (1) confirm the remote domain (mega-api-prod.nemovideo.ai) and check privacy/terms so you understand how uploaded media are stored/retained; (2) avoid uploading sensitive or proprietary content; (3) prefer letting the skill obtain an anonymous token if you don't want to bind a long-lived credential in your environment; (4) test with non-sensitive sample files first and monitor network requests if you can; (5) if you need offline or private processing, do not use this cloud-based skill. If you want more assurance, ask the publisher for a homepage, privacy policy, or source code before use.
Capability Analysis
Type: OpenClaw Skill Name: jagran-invitation-video-maker-free Version: 1.0.0 The skill is a functional wrapper for a cloud-based video generation service (mega-api-prod.nemovideo.ai). It manages authentication by checking for an environment variable (NEMO_TOKEN) or fetching an anonymous token, and it facilitates file uploads and video rendering as described. While it includes logic to detect the host platform (e.g., checking for ~/.cursor/skills/) for attribution headers, this behavior is documented and serves a telemetry purpose rather than data exfiltration.
Capability Assessment
Purpose & Capability
The skill claims to create/export invitation videos via a cloud backend and the only declared credential is NEMO_TOKEN; the documented API endpoints, session creation, uploads, and export flow all match that purpose. No unrelated credentials or binaries are requested.
Instruction Scope
Runtime instructions direct the agent to read NEMO_TOKEN (or request an anonymous token), create sessions, upload user files (multipart or URL), stream SSE messages, and poll render endpoints. These actions are in-scope for a cloud render service, but they do entail sending user media and session tokens to an external domain and reading local install-path information to populate attribution headers.
Install Mechanism
There is no install spec and no code files; this is instruction-only which minimizes install-time risk (nothing is downloaded or written by the skill itself).
Credentials
The skill only requires a single environment credential (NEMO_TOKEN) which maps to the documented API. The SKILL.md also describes obtaining an anonymous token automatically if NEMO_TOKEN is absent. Declared config path (~/.config/nemovideo/) and the primaryEnv are consistent with the service. No unrelated secrets are requested.
Persistence & Privilege
always:false and normal model invocation settings. The skill does not request persistent system privileges, does not modify other skills, and asks only to read local files (for upload) and detect install path for attribution headers.
